How To Fix RSO614 - InfoObject &1 has been added to dimension &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RSO - BW Repository

  • Message number: 614

  • Message text: InfoObject &1 has been added to dimension &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message RSO614 - InfoObject &1 has been added to dimension &2 ?

    The SAP error message RSO614 indicates that an InfoObject has been added to a dimension in a data model, typically in the context of SAP BW (Business Warehouse) or SAP BW/4HANA. This message is informational rather than an error, and it usually appears when you are working with InfoObjects and dimensions in the context of a data model or InfoProvider.

    Cause:

    The message RSO614 is triggered when:

    • An InfoObject (like a characteristic or key figure) has been successfully added to a dimension of a data model or InfoProvider.
    • This is part of the normal operation when modifying a data model, and it indicates that the system has recognized the addition of the InfoObject.

    Solution:

    Since RSO614 is an informational message, there is typically no action required unless you are experiencing issues with the data model. However, if you want to ensure everything is functioning correctly, consider the following steps:

    1. Review Changes: Check the changes made to the data model or InfoProvider to ensure that the addition of the InfoObject is intentional and correct.
    2. Validate Data Model: After adding the InfoObject, validate the data model to ensure that it is functioning as expected. This can include checking for data consistency and ensuring that the InfoObject is correctly integrated.
    3. Test Queries: If the InfoObject is used in queries, run those queries to ensure that they return the expected results.
    4. Documentation: Document the changes made to the data model for future reference and for other team members.

    Related Information:

    • InfoObjects: These are the building blocks of the SAP BW data model, representing characteristics (dimensions) and key figures (measures).
    • Dimensions: In SAP BW, dimensions are structures that contain InfoObjects and are used to define the context for data storage and reporting.
    • Data Model Changes: When modifying data models, it is essential to follow best practices, including testing and validation, to avoid issues in reporting and data analysis.
